Canal Trips

Four canal trips were organised for the Syrians, Afghans and Ukrainians this summer, each with about 10 refugees and 2 BRWR volunteers. The Pamela May Trust did 2 from Droitwich to Droitwich Marina and the Worcester-Birmingham & Droitwich Canal Society did 2 from Alvechurch to Tardebigge. Seventy years ago, the UK signed the Refugee Convention.

Seventy years ago, after the horrors of World War II, the UK signed the Refugee Convention. We gave our commitment to protect people fleeing war and persecution. Since then it has saved hundreds of thousands of lives. Refugee Council – 2 minute film

The Bromsgrove Poetry Films

Maz Salmou arrived here three years ago under the government’s SVPR scheme, having been a reporter in Syria. He has since set up his own filming business and has made several films celebrating our town Bromsgrove to which he is grateful.
